    Spotted Owl in crude oil

    grill the pork chops/loin whatever and set aside. you may
    want to dust with cumin seed or cumin powder, S&P.

    in a medium pot heat oil and add garlic, onion, ginger and
    sizzle for a few minutes, then add chilli pepper (Thai or
    whatever you have laying around) and then after a minute
    add the rest of the ingredients and simmer for about 5
    minutes and let cool a bit.

    then blend that to form a sauce. if you insist on getting all
    French on me, then you can strain it. After the meat has
    cooled, slice it thinly, arrange on a bed of Lucky's raw
    pasta and generously apply the sauce. Garnish with lime
    wedges (you may like an extra zing).

    veggie version:

    - don't grill any meat.

    -make sauce as above, then return to the pot and add
    diced potato. simmer til spud is cooked. plate as you
    like. with the veggie version some toasted peanuts are a
    very nice accompaniment and perhaps mung bean sprouts.

    some iced tea would be the perfect drink with this.
